Warning Signs You Need Structural Drying Services
Don’t ignore the signs of water damage. Catching them early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ore the smell of musty odors in your home. This could be a sign of moisture buildup, leading to mold growth and structural damage.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Don’t wait until water stains become a bigger issue. Call us today to inspect and address the problem before it’s too late.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Don’t ignore warped or buckled flooring, as this could be a sign of water damage or structural issues.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Don’t delay addressing peeling paint or wallpaper, as this could be a sign of moisture buildup or structural damage.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Don’t ignore unusual sounds or creaks in your home, as this could be a sign of structural damage or water damage.
High Humidity or Moisture Levels

Structural Drying Services Cost in Logan, OH
The cost of structural drying services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Logan, OH. Our team will provide a free estimate after inspecting your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of drying process |
| Monitoring and verification | $500 – $2,000 | Frequency of monitoring and verification, and duration of the process |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and duration of the process |
| Structural drying services (package deal) | $3,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of the process |
The prices listed above are estimates and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after inspecting your property.

Q: How long will it take to dry my home?
A: The drying process can take anywhere from a few days to a week or more,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Q: Will I need to vacate my home during the drying process?
A: In some cases, it may be necessary to vacate your home during the drying process to ensure your safety and the effectiveness of the drying process.
